WHY IS THERE CODE SWITCHING IN EFL CLASSROOM? : A CASE STUDY IN A VOCATIONAL SCHOOL IN CIMAHI WEST-JAVA

Abstract Code switching is a common phenomenon that results from the bilingual quality of a language speaker. In the educational context, code switching is frequently found in an EFL classroom of which the teacher is a non-native speaker. It is considered as one of the strategies to facilitate stud...
